The group you’ll be a part of
The Global Operations Group brings information systems, facilities, supply chain, logistics, and high-volume manufacturing together to drive the engine of our global business operations. We help Lam deliver industry-leading solutions with speed and efficiency, while actively supporting the resilient and profitable growth of Lam's business.
The impact you’ll make
At Lam, as an Engineering Technician, you play a crucial role in supporting activities including design, test, modification, and assembly of electro-mechanical systems, experimental design circuitry, and specialized test equipment. Referencing schematics, diagrams, and descriptions, you conduct testing and troubleshooting. You'll perform fault isolation and assist in determining methods to remedy malfunctions. Your commitment to precision and problem-solving enhances Lam's engineering systems.
What you’ll do
- Perform testing, check-out, and troubleshooting using schematics, diagrams, descriptions, layouts, or defined plans.
- Tests and troubleshoots system level and component level problems in electrical and mechanical systems and sub-systems.
- Inspect materials, components, or products for surface defects and measure circuitry, using electronic test equipment, precision measuring instruments, microscope, and standard procedures.
- Conduct operational test and fault isolation on systems and equipment, help in determining methods or actions to remedy malfunctions.
- Support the design, construction, test, and check-out of test equipment.
- Use test and diagnostic equipment, including test programs, oscilloscopes, signal generators and specialized test apparatus.
- Collaborates with development engineers conducting engineering tests to collect design data or support in research efforts.
Who we’re looking for
- 2-4 years of related work experience.
- Firsthand experience with installation, maintenance, repair, testing, or troubleshooting of equipment or electronics.
- Effective communication skills, written and verbal, in English.
- Proficient in utilizing computer-based data systems, applications, and Microsoft Office software.
- Ability to work a shift schedule.
Preferred qualifications
- Associates degree, Technical Certificate, Diploma or higher in a technical field.
- Experience in electrical engineering, mechanical engineering, bioengineering, metrology, lab operations, or related areas.
- Experience in semiconductor experience is a plus.

Align your credentials to semiconductor standards
Lam Research technician roles typically require hands-on experience with vacuum systems, RF generators, or chemical mechanical planarization tools. Certifications in electronics, mechatronics, or semiconductor fabrication strengthen your profile before you apply.
Target Lam's field service and fab-support openings
Lam posts technician roles tied to specific product lines like Etch, Deposition, or Clean systems. Filtering by product area rather than just job title gets you closer to roles where your equipment experience maps directly to their needs.

Clarify your OPT or CPT timeline early in interviews
If you're on F-1 OPT, Lam will need to verify your work authorization window through E-Verify before your start date. Raise your remaining OPT duration in early conversations so the team can plan around potential cap-gap or H-1B transition timing.
Understand how TN status applies to technician roles
TN visas are available to Canadian and Mexican nationals but require the role to fall under a qualifying USMCA occupation. Engineering technician classifications can qualify, but the job duties listed in your offer letter need to match the TN category precisely.
Prepare for multi-stage PERM labor certification timelines
If your path leads toward an EB-2 or EB-3 Green Card, expect the PERM process with DOL to take a year or more before USCIS petition filing begins. Discuss permanent residency intent with your recruiter during the offer stage, not after you start.

Which visa types does Lam Research commonly use for Technician roles?
Lam Research supports several visa categories for technician hires, including H-1B for specialty occupation workers, F-1 OPT and CPT for students in STEM programs, TN visa for Canadian and Mexican nationals in qualifying technical occupations, and J-1 visa for exchange visitors. For longer-term pathways, Lam also files EB-2 and EB-3 Green Card petitions for technicians moving toward permanent residency.
What qualifications does Lam Research expect for sponsored Technician roles?
Most technician roles at Lam Research require an associate degree or higher in electronics, electrical engineering technology, or a closely related field, plus hands-on experience with semiconductor or precision manufacturing equipment. Familiarity with specific tool sets like CVD, ALD, etch chambers, or vacuum systems is often listed as a requirement rather than a preference, particularly for roles tied to customer-facing field service.
How long does the sponsorship and hiring process typically take for Technician roles?
From offer acceptance to work authorization, timelines vary by visa type. H-1B cap filings follow USCIS lottery windows in March with employment starting October 1, though cap-exempt scenarios can move faster. TN status for Canadian nationals can be obtained at the border in a single day. PERM-based Green Card sponsorship through DOL typically runs one to two years before the USCIS petition stage begins.
